I have resolved it by downloading the AIX-Toolbox 72 DVD and reinstalling with
rpm -Uvh ./ppc/gettext-0.20.2-1.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c-7.2/libgcc-8-1.aix7.2.ppc.rpm \
./ppc-7.2/libgcc8-8.3.0-6.aix7.2.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/libiconv-1.16-1.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/glib2-2.56.1-3.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/libffi-3.2.1-3.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c-7.2/libgomp8-8.3.0-6.aix7.2.ppc.rpm \
./ppc-7.2/libgomp-8-1.aix7.2.ppc.rpm \
./ppc-7.2/libstdc++-8-1.aix7.2.ppc.rpm \
./ppc-7.2/libstdc++8-8.3.0-6.aix7.2.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/libtextstyle-0.20.2-1.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/libunistring-0.9.10-1.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/libxml2-2.9.10-1.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/info-6.7-1.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/xz-libs-5.2.5-1.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/zlib-1.2.11-2.aix6.1.ppc.rpm \
./ppc/bash-5.1.4-2.aix6.1.ppc.rpm --replacepkgs
I started with just libstdc++ and added all the other rpms based on the requirements

Here are some commands that might help troubleshoot this.
Find out if there are any aix6.1 or aix7.1 specific packages that should be reinstalled with their aix7.2 equivalents:
rpm -qla | grep ibm-aix | grep -v -e 'ibm-aix7\.2\.0\.0' -e pkg-config
rpm -qla | grep ibm-aix | xargs rpm -qf | sort -u
Here are some packages that may be a problem:
$ rpm -qa | grep -i -e libstdc -e libintl -e libgcc | sort
libgcc-8-1.ppc
libgcc8-8.3.0-6.ppc
libstdc++-8-1.ppc
libstdc++-devel-8-1.ppc
libstdc++8-8.3.0-6.ppc
libstdc++8-devel-8.3.0-6.ppc
$
Here is a command to force reinstall using RPM, since YUM/DNF are not working:
rpm -ivh --force libgcc*.rpm
If DNF or YUM were working, I run these after any INSTALLP system update, since these have post install scripts that copy shared library objects to /opt/freeware or make other AIX specific updates to /opt/freeware:
dnf reinstall -y krb5-libs libiconv libXrender openldap gcc8 \
/var/cache/dnf/AIX_Toolbox_72-4f972c24490d78f0/packages/gcc8-8.3.0-6.aix7.2.ppc.rpm
yum reinstall -y krb5-libs libiconv libXrender openldap gcc8
These will find cached RPM files in YUM or DNF specific to AIX 7.1 or AIX 7.2:
ls -ld /var/cache/???/AIX_Toolbox_71*/packages/*.aix7.1.ppc.rpm
ls -ld /var/cache/???/AIX_Toolbox_72*/packages/*.aix7.2.ppc.rpm
This would force reinstall all of the AIX 7.2 RPM packages that have been cached (you may need to manually download the AIX 7.2 RPM packages):
rpm -ivh --force /var/cache/???/AIX_Toolbox_72*/packages/*.aix7.2.ppc.rpm
These examples may help find packages that modify symlinks and/or shared libraries:
rpm -qa --scripts|grep -wi ln
rpm -qa --scripts|grep -wi ar

Subject: AIX 7.1 to 7.1 Upgrade breaks yum and other opensource apps
After using nimadm to upgrade a server from
7100-05-08-2114
to
7200-05-03-2136
and then updating the yum.con to point to 7.2 repos and running yum update, which completes successfully
yum and sudo and other opensource apps stopped working .
yum -
Could not load program /opt/freeware/bin/python2:
Dependent module libstdc++.a(libstdc++.so.6) could not be loaded.
Could not load module libstdc++.a(libstdc++.so.6).
System error: No such file or directory
sudo -
Could not load program sudo:
Could not load module /opt/freeware/lib/libintl.a(libintl.so.8).
Dependent module libgcc_s.a(shr.o) could not be loaded.
Could not load module libgcc_s.a(shr.o).
System error: No such file or directory
Could not load module sudo_32.
Dependent module /opt/freeware/lib/libintl.a(libintl.so.8) could not be loaded.
I have run
updtvpkg
no change
